Title of article :
Alterations in Lipid Peroxidation and some Trace Elements Concentrations in Sera and Tissues Homogenates of Women with Benign and Malignant Cervix and Uterine Tumors

Abstract :
The levels of sera and tissues homogenates malondialdehyde MDA (one of the lipid peroxidation products), was measured by Hirayama et.al spectrophotometry method, and the sera concentrations of some trace elements: Copper (cu), Iron (Fe), and Zinc (Zn) were evaluated in patients with benign cervix (n=28), malignant cervix (n=20), benign uterine tumors (n=33), and malignant uterine tumors (n=28),as measured by using flame atomic absorption spectrophotometer. A significant increase (P 0.05) in MDA concentration were found in sera of all above mentioned groups when compared with that of control group. However there were a high significant increase (P 0.005) in sera of pre-menopausal groups of patients with benign, malignant cervix and uterine tumors among the other groups. Tissues homogenates MDA levels showed significant increase (P 0.05) in case of cervix pre-malignancy (n=10), cervix (n=20) and uterus cancer (n=28) groups when compared with that of the other groups (n=68). The results indicated a significant decrease (P 0.05) in sera (Zn) concentration and a significant increase (P 0.05) in both sera (Cu) and (Fe) concentration in uterus and cervix cancer groups when compared with that of the other groups.
